All You Need To Know About The Gabba
The Brisbane Cricket Ground, known as the Gabba, is a major sports stadium in Brisbane, Queensland. It hosts events including cricket, Australian rules football, and concerts. Home to the Queensland Bulls, Brisbane Heat, Brisbane Lions, and a secondary venue for the Brisbane Broncos, the Gabba underwent a redevelopment from 1993 to 2005 costing A$128 million. The field measures 170.6 by 149.9 meters. The capacity is 36,000 for international cricket and 37,478 for AFL matches. It will be upgraded for the 2032 Summer Olympics and Paralympics.
History and Foundation
The Gabba was designated as a cricket ground in 1895, with the first match held on December 19, 1896. Cricket was previously played at Green Hills. Greyhound racing occurred at the Gabba in 1928 and from 1972 to 1993. The Gabba hosted its first Test match between Australia and South Africa in November 1931.
Growth and Development
In 1993, The Gabba began converting into an all-seater stadium, removing the greyhound track and upgrading facilities for the Brisbane Bears, who played their first AFL game there on April 11, 1993. Further renovations from 1995 to 2005 added two-tier stands and light towers, costing $128 million. A $35 million refurbishment in 2020 improved media, corporate facilities, entrances, and amenities, completed before the 2020 AFL Grand Final.
Preparations for the 2032 Summer Olympics
In preparation for the 2032 Olympics in Brisbane, the Gabba was chosen as a central venue. Originally slated for a $1 billion renovation to seat 50,000, costs were later revised to $2.7 billion. The stadium was set to host Athletics and the opening/closing ceremonies. However, in November 2023, the government confirmed demolition plans, slated for early 2026 with completion by late 2029. This decision would lead to the closure of the historic East Brisbane State School. On March 18, 2024, the Queensland government scrapped the rebuild altogether.
Events Held at the Venue
The Gabba, a prominent sports venue in Brisbane, hosts cricket matches from October to March, featuring fast and bouncy pitches. It serves as the home ground for several cricket teams, witnessing significant moments in the sport's history, including Australia's formidable record and historic tied tests. Notable performances include Michael Clarke's record-breaking innings. Additionally, the Gabba has a rich history with Australian rules football, becoming the official home ground for the Brisbane Lions in 1997 and hosting milestone games and record crowds. It has also welcomed international soccer matches since the 1950s and rugby league matches since its debut in 1909, with sporadic appearances until a recent return in 2023.
